British aerospace firm Rolls-Royce has teamed up with India's prestigious Indian Institute of ScienceĀ in Bangalore and Britain's Imperial College in a new research project to develop alloys for use in 'greener' aircraft engines.
The research would produce cutting edge products that were both environment-friendly and built for aircraft of the future, British High Commissioner to India Sir Michael Arthur told reporters in Bangalore.
